首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当动画在react-spring中转出时,组件捕捉效果如何?

在react-spring中,当动画转出时,可以通过组件捕捉效果来实现各种交互和动画效果。react-spring是一个用于实现复杂动画和交互的库,它基于React,并提供了一组易于使用和高性能的动画组件和API。

组件捕捉效果是指在动画过程中,组件可以根据动画的进度或状态来捕捉并应用一些效果。常见的组件捕捉效果包括:

  1. 位置变换:通过设置组件的位置属性,可以在动画过程中实现组件的平移、旋转、缩放等效果。可以使用react-spring中的animated函数将组件的样式属性与动画状态绑定起来,从而实现位置的动态变换。
  2. 透明度变化:通过设置组件的透明度属性,可以在动画过程中实现组件的淡入淡出效果。同样地,可以使用animated函数将组件的透明度属性与动画状态绑定起来。
  3. 颜色变化:通过设置组件的颜色属性,可以在动画过程中实现组件的颜色渐变效果。react-spring提供了animated函数的interpolate方法,可以将动画状态映射为颜色值,从而实现颜色的动态变换。
  4. 鼠标交互:可以通过监听鼠标事件,并结合动画状态来实现组件的响应式交互。例如,在鼠标移入时放大组件,在鼠标移出时缩小组件。
  5. 过渡效果:可以通过设置动画的插值器(easing)来实现动画的过渡效果。react-spring支持各种常用的插值器,例如线性、弹簧、惯性等,可以根据实际需求选择合适的插值器。
  6. 链式动画:可以通过react-spring提供的useChain钩子函数来实现多个动画的链式触发和协调。这样可以让动画之间具有更强的关联性和流畅性。

总而言之,通过react-spring的动画组件和API,可以灵活地实现各种组件捕捉效果,从而为用户提供丰富的交互体验。关于react-spring的更多信息和详细的使用方法,可以参考腾讯云的产品介绍页面:腾讯云产品介绍

相关搜索:当组件在视图中时,在react-spring中启动动画当表单提交按钮在父组件中时,如何从子组件中获取数据到父组件中?当React中的组件为componentDidMounted时,如何获取输入值?React:当子组件中发生onClick事件时如何在父组件中触发事件如何在Angular 7中隐藏组件,当单击模式中的按钮时?当输入在子组件中时,如何在react中处理表单当子组件react钩子中的按钮被单击时,如何使用父组件中的函数?当满足Vue.js条件时,如何在API中显示组件?当尝试在Python线性模型的PanelOLS函数中包含固定效果时,如何修复吸收效果错误?当浏览器为refreshed.project在面板中时,更新组件在vue文件中不显示任何效果当两个组件没有挂载时,如何在React中调用函数?当所有Image对象都加载到React中时,如何重新渲染组件?如何在javascript中添加淡入淡出效果,当单击时图像发生变化?当单击一个组件中的按钮时,如何调用另一个组件中的函数当隐藏safari组件时,如何使用jQuery mobile从错误加载页面中恢复?当redux中的道具被更新时,react组件应该如何重新渲染自己?如何在特殊表行中渲染组件(optionsmenu),当单击显示选项按钮时当来自其他组件时,如何在Angular中获取mat-select中默认值当父组件不使用子组件选择器时,如何在Angular6中将数据从子组件传递到父组件?当导航部分在其他组件中时,渲染路由是如何进行的?
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券